KARACHI: Bahria Club outplayed Usman Club 50-34 while One Unit Club beat KBBC 34-26 to enter the final of the Malik Shahid Hamid Shaheed basketball tournament here at the Arambagh-Abdul Nasir court on Monday.

In the first semi-final, Aun Akram was brilliant on the court for Bahria Club, scoring 20 points with the help of four three-pointers. He was well supported by Hammad Wasim (13) and Mohsin Gujjar (12).

For Usman Club, Hasan Iqbal scored 13 points and Saad Shamsi 11.

In the second semi-final, winners One Unit Club were led by Tashquain Zaidi (18) while Mohammaf Faizan scored nine points.

For the losing side, Raj Kumar Lakhwani bagged nine points while Asadullah earned six.
